Blauer Helmets To Be Launched In India In Early 2019

- The Blauer helmets will be manufactured by Steelbird in India
- The price range will be between Rs. 10,000 and Rs. 50,000
- Steelbird will also bring Blauer's apparel line to India later in 2019
Blauer MT, a leading helmet manufacture in Europe and America has tied up with Indian helmet company Steelbird, which will be manufacturing and distributing its helmets globally and ironically, not in India. The Blauer helmets that will be sold in India will be designed and developed in Italy. The price will vary from Rs. 10,000 and will go up to Rs. 50,000. Blauer will launch its new range of helmets in Europe and America sometime in October-November 2018 and the India launch is scheduled for early 2019.
Vincenzo Fusco, President, Blauer World Fashion Srl said "We are proud of our association with Steelbird. They will be handling the manufacturing and supply of Blauer HT. As for the Indian market, the Indian Bikers can now look forward for world class product range of Blauer HT in India through our exclusive tie up with Steelbird for distribution in India".
Steelbird also has plans to import and distribute clothing apparel, sneakers and accessories from Blauer HT for sale in India. The company is over 80 years old and is also one of the biggest suppliers of technical garments to police and the army in USA.
